Understanding XY Squareness

XY squareness is the measurement of how perpendicular the X and Y axes are to each other. In a perfectly squared printer, these axes intersect at a 90-degree angle, ensuring that movements along one axis do not interfere with movements along the other. In practice, even minor deviations from perfect squareness can accumulate over the build plate, resulting in prints that are slightly skewed or misaligned. This is particularly important for projects that require high precision, such as mechanical parts, functional prototypes, or objects with tight tolerances.

Checking XY Squareness

Before attempting adjustments, it is crucial to check whether your Bambu Lab printer’s XY axes are properly aligned. There are several methods to verify squareness, ranging from visual inspection to precise measurement tools. One simple approach is to print a test square, typically 100 mm x 100 mm, and measure the diagonal distances. If the diagonals are equal, the XY axes are likely squared. Another method involves using a digital caliper to measure the distances at multiple points across the build plate. Any inconsistencies indicate the need for adjustment.

Adjusting XY Squareness on Bambu Lab Printers

Once a misalignment is detected, the adjustment process involves small, careful changes to the frame or axis components. Bambu Lab printers are designed with adjustable belts and axis mounts that allow users to fine-tune the alignment. The process generally requires loosening the screws on the relevant mounts, gently shifting the axis until the measurement indicates proper squareness, and then retightening the screws while maintaining the position. It is important to make incremental adjustments and recheck squareness frequently to avoid overcorrection.

Step-by-Step Adjustment Process

  • Power off the printer and ensure the build plate is clear.
  • Loosen the screws on the X-axis and Y-axis mounts.
  • Use a square or test print to guide the adjustment of the axes.
  • Make small movements to align the axes at 90 degrees.
  • Tighten the screws gradually while rechecking alignment.
  • Print another calibration square to confirm that the axes are properly squared.

Maintaining XY Squareness

Regular maintenance is key to ensuring that your Bambu Lab printer retains XY squareness over time. Frequent printing, especially with high-speed settings or heavy objects, can introduce vibrations that slightly shift the frame or belts. Users should periodically check squareness, particularly after transporting the printer or performing major maintenance. Lubricating moving parts, ensuring belts are tensioned properly, and checking frame stability all contribute to long-term alignment.

Tips for Long-Term Stability

  • Perform squareness checks every few months or after significant usage.
  • Keep the printer on a stable, vibration-free surface.
  • Inspect belts for wear and replace them if needed to prevent stretching.
  • Ensure all screws and mounts remain tight without overtightening, which can warp the frame.
  • Document adjustments to maintain consistency over time.
